Rochelle Miller, Senior Research Development Chemist

Rochelle Miller

Senior Research Development Chemist

Rochelle Miller is an Aerospace, Space and Defense Innovation [R&D] Project Manager at Henkel. She has extensive experience in the research sciences; having been in the field for over seventeen years. Rochelle recently transitioned into a project leadership role but considers the analytical laboratories as her home. Her previous role was that of a Sr Chemist managing the analytical and mechanical testing labs. Her primary expertise lies within method development and optimization in the evaluation of High-Performance Epoxy and Benzoxazine based adhesives. Her career goal is to become a C-Suite executive of Innovation. Rochelle has a passion for philanthropy and commits one day a week to service. Rochelle is past-Chair of the American Society of Non-Destructive Testing Golden Gate Section and enjoys judging ISEF county and state science fairs. She serves on multiple advisory boards to further children in STEAM. Rochelle is also the proud wife of an amazing husband and the proud mother of two beautiful toddlers.
Beth Schlenger, Head of Marketing ACM North America

Beth Schlenger

Head of Marketing ACM North America

Beth Schlenger currently runs the Marketing organization for Henkel Adhesives in North America, specific to our Industrial market. She has been with Henkel since 2007, holding positions in Category Management, Sales and Marketing, serving both the B2B and B2C markets. Growing up originally in Maryland, she has relocated several times over her career and currently works out of the Henkel North American Adhesives headquarters in Rocky Hill, Connecticut. Beth is passionate about connecting with her team, customers and end users, developing creative strategy and ultimately driving meaningful innovation and change. Beth prides herself on authenticity and has recently taken on the co-chair position to head up the Women’s Professional Network, aiming to give women in Henkel a place to network and grow professionally, while creating a sense of support and family.
Carolina Betancourt, Sr. Manager of the North America Henkel Experience Center (HEC)

Carolina Betancourt

Sr. Manager of the North America Henkel Experience Center (HEC)

Carolina Betancourt is Sr. Manager of the North America Henkel Experience Center (HEC) at Henkel. HEC is a partnership, collaboration and innovation platform supporting both Beauty and Laundry business units. She’s been in this role since HEC opened over 2 years ago and is responsible for devising strategy and overseeing the day-to-day operations. Prior to this, she was in Sales Strategy for Laundry & Home Care, including iconic brands such as Persil. Her career at Henkel started more than 5 years ago as Team Lead Category Development & Strategy.   With almost 30 years of experience, she has worked in Sales, Business Development, Marketing, Category Strategy & Product Development roles across several industries ranging from CPG, Fashion, Real Estate Investment, as well as non-profit roles in Fair Trade and Higher Education.  She has a degree in International Relations. In her early twenties, she was appointed to be a member of the International Trade Negotiations team in Venezuela, which gave her the opportunity to work in Foreign Affairs and being part of the Foreign Service at an early age.   Carolina currently serves as President and Co-founder of Unidos!, Henkel’s first Latinx/Hispanic ERG. In addition to that, she is part of a mentoring program for high school students in Stamford, CT; champions commercial initiatives in Sustainability and participates in employee groups, such as the Professional Women Forum and a Lean-in Circle chapter.    She’s a proud American citizen, born in Venezuela from a Venezuelan father and Italian mother.  She’s married and is the proud mother of 3 kids (25, 22 & 20).  Cultivating mind, body & soul are part of her core -through mindfulness, meditation, exercising and music.
